Cloth is one of our basic needs. Cloth protects us from heat, cold, rain, dust, insects, etc. Clothes also make one civilized and smart. Clothes are made of cloth. Cloth is also known as fabric. Fabric is made of fiber.

The process of making yarn from fibres is called spinning.The fibres from a mass of cotton and wool drowned out and twisted.this makes the fibres together to make yarn .then the weaving process is used for arranging two sets of yarn together to make a fabric.

The various parts of plants which are used as food material by us are: Roots ,stems ,leaves ,flowers ,fruits ,seeds.
1 Plant roots as food
We eat the roots of some plants as food.
For example:  carrot, radish, beetroot ,sweet potato, turnip.
2 Plant stem as food
Some plants store food in their stems (modified or underground).We eat the stems of such plants as food.
For example:   onion ,potato, ginger, garlic ,turmeric.

Penguins have to keep high body temperatures to remain active. They have thick skin and lots of fat (blubber) under their skin to keep warm in cold weather.

They also huddle together with their friends to keep warm. Emperor penguins have developed a social behaviour that when it gets cold, they huddle together in groups that may comprise several thousand penguins.

The dark coloured feathers of a penguin's back surface absorb heat from the sun, so helping them to warm up too.

Vermicomposting is the breakdown of organic material by the joint action of microorganisms and red worms to convert it into useful soil conditioner. Because animal product contain too much oil or fat which can hinder the breathing  of the worms, as these worms breathe through their skin. Also adding more of animal product to the Vermicompositing mix  would increase the difficulty of maintaining low odour and healthy compost.

Sedimentation: Insoluble particles settle down at the bottom and the process is called sedimentation. For example; muddy water contains soil and sand in water. Soil and sand; being insoluble in water; settle down at bottom if water is allowed to stand for some time.

Decantation: This process is used after sedimentation. The upper layer; which contains water is slowly poured out from the container. It leaves the sediment behind.

  • The raw cotton is loosened and cleaned; to remove straw and dried leaves.
  • The cleaned cotton is then fed into a machine. The cotton fibre are combed, straightened and converted into a rope like structure called sliver.
  • The sliver of cotton fibre is converted into yarn by spinning using machines.

History is the study of the past, particularly people and events of the past. History is a pursuit common to all human societies. History provides a sense of context for our lives and our existence, helping us to understand the way things are and how we might approach the future.
